HOW IT MADE
Confident as one of the biggest and most seriously invested keycap workshops in Vietnam, we possess the full equipment, people, skills and knowledge to produce the most professional custom keycap products. Each product, when it reaches you, goes through 12 carefully controlled production steps:
Step 1: The product idea is sketched
Step 2: mold or design in 3D to make the first prototype. The prototype be considered and refined multiple times.
Step 3: The basic shape of the keycap is 3D printed
Step 4: The 3D printed model is washed with a special solution
Step 5: Illuminate the model under UV lamp
Step 6: Paint the base coat for the keycap
Step 7: Paint multiple layers of color, from large color patches to color details as small as 0.1mm
Step 8: Pour the resin
Step 9: The keycap mold is compressed in a high-pressure cage to remove air bubbles, creating absolute clarity
Step 10: Cut the excess details
Step 11: Go through 10-12 stages of extremely detail grinding and polishing to create a mirror-like shine
Step 12: Check each and every finished keycap put into box
Each required step is performed by skilled artisans with a minimum of 3 to 5 years of experience.
